Graduate Environmental Engineer
GHD is committed to ensuring a sustainable future for communities and the environment. They are seeking a Graduate Environmental Engineer to join their EHS Compliance team in St. Paul, MN, where the role involves researching, developing plans, and maintaining programs for environmental hazard prevention and compliance.

Responsibilities
Conduct field work to collect raw data
Collate and analyze data using preset tools, methods, and formats
Review and understand engineering drawings to support the communication, evaluation, and implementation of engineering solutions
Follow the organization's health, safety, and environment (HSE) policies, procedures, and mandatory instructions to identify and mitigate environmental risks and risks to the well-being of self and others in the workplace
Identify patterns of risky behavior within the team and take appropriate action to resolve them, escalating serious issues as appropriate
Provide innovative and efficient data analysis solutions while leveraging automation and AI tools to streamline compliance tasks, improve data accuracy, and support decision-making
Develop own capabilities by participating in assessment and development planning activities as well as formal and informal training and coaching; gain or maintain external professional accreditation, where relevant, to improve performance and fulfill personal potential
Maintain an understanding of relevant technology, external regulation, and industry best practices through ongoing education, attending conferences, or reading specialist media
Effectively research and discern the technical details and intent of regulations to provide clients with accurate and complete solutions
Support technical troubleshooting efforts, aiding in the quick and accurate identification, analysis, and resolution of technical issues with equipment and digital tools
Qualification
Required
Bachelor's Degree or Equivalent Level in Environmental field (engineer preferred)
0-2 years of experience in related field
Valid driver's license
Preferred
OSHA 40 Hour HAZWOPER certification is a plus
Benefits
401K - Employees are eligible to participate on the first day of the month following 3 months of service.
Paid time off – Our PTO benefit is designed to provide eligible employees with a period of rest and relaxation, sick, and personal time throughout the year. PTO starts at 16 days per year and increases with years of service.
Holiday Pay - Holiday pay is provided for eligible employees. GHD observes 9 holidays per year. Holiday pay will be based on the regular set schedule for the employee.
Wellness Benefit- Regular full-term employees are eligible to participate in the wellness reimbursement program. GHD will reimburse 50% of the cost of the following to maximum of $250.00 reimbursement annually for such items as: Health club membership fees, Home exercise equipment purchases, Bicycles, Race, run & marathon entrance fees, Smoking cessation programs, Weight loss programs (i.e.—Weight Watchers, Jenny Craig), Fitbits and Fitness Tracking devices
